Transaction 24fbad4d4fa4e64d340ab6666e4a7226e5910f93240bdb21a87d0e65038fae83
1 Input
1 Output
-
24fbad4d4fa4e64d340ab6666e4a7226e5910f93240bdb21a87d0e65038fae83:0
- value
- 11581579
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 1dd01a14b08b497a474495f7e2d1d309e5ec7112f72d767d8fb29c1727dfb898
- address
- bc1prhgp599s3dyh536yjhm795wnp8j7cugj7ukhvlv0k2wpwf7lhzvqjkar3r